<p>A few red flags (stuff to avoid similar to the plague)
Alright, mini-rant. Some of these so-called working IG Reels downloaders that work are straight-up scams. Heres what to see out for:
</p>
<p>Login Required: Nope. Dont. Never. A legit IG Reels downloader that works will not question for your Insta login. Thats phishing, my dude.
</p>
<p>Too Many Ads: I acquire it. Gotta monetize. But when I click Download and six tabs open, somethings off.
</p>
<p>No HTTPS: If the URL doesnt have that little padlock? Run.
</p>
<p>Fake Download Buttons: timeless trick. Theres like five Download buttons and forlorn one actually does something. Its following Minesweeper, but for your privacy.
